The self-ionization of water is an endothermic process. This means that energy is required to break the bonds within the water molecules and form separate H+ and OH- ions.
The energy needed to break these bonds is typically provided by the surrounding environment, such as heat. The reaction can be represented by the equation: H₂O(l) <--> H+(aq) + OH-(aq).
